The engine sputters then stalls, when you restart the engine it revs out of control 7000rpm+. The only way to avoid hitting something is to clutch and shut the key off. on restarting the engine it revs up to 7000 rpm again. i tried to restart the Jeep 4 or 5 times and out of control reving each start up. Had the vehicel towed to the dealer and when they tried to start it hours later it was ok again. This problem has happened on two separate times and seems to be an intermittent problem. If I was on the highway there would have been an accident for sure. Has anyone out there had this problem? Step one try replacing the throttle assembly 700$
Update from Jul 30, 2016: After doing some research (and there is lots of material) I believe the problem lies in the TIPM totaly integrated power module. The information stated there was a recall in 2007. I asked the dealer if there was a recall / no answer. If I replace the modual as well it will be over $2000 with no sure fix.
